Point-in-time retrieval
Every observation resolves against the vintage available on the decision date, preventing revised data from leaking into historical judgment.
A decision should be judged by what was knowable then—not by revised data available now.
Point-in-time truth is not a chart option. Vintage data, source health, claims, hypotheses, decisions, and later evaluation have to remain connected.

Store observations with release dates, vintages, source state, and revision history.
Resolve only the evidence that was available at the decision timestamp.
Connect sources, claims, hypotheses, and briefs in one traceable chain.
Run adversarial review before the system accepts a conclusion.
Score the decision later while preserving what was known and why it was chosen.
